LEVINE & VAYSBERG P.C.

Alexander Levine is an experienced civil litigator with years of trial and appellate experience. Mr. Levine has successfully negotiated and litigated hundreds of civil cases, including personal injury, commercial, and matrimonial cases.

Mr. Levine is also a former assistant district attorney who successfully prosecuted many felony cases, including murders and other violent crimes. As a prosecutor, Mr. Levine was particularly noted for his expertise in habeas corpus and other post-conviction litigation.

As an adjunct professor of law at New York University since 2001, Mr. Levine has taught litigation and civil procedure to hundreds of paralegal and law students.

Mr. Levine contributed to the publication of the two-volume book New York Civil Practice Before Trial(James Publishing, 2001) (an “exceptional text” – New York Law Journal, February 13, 2002).
